Supervising Attorney
$125k - $130kCatholic Charities Community Services
Location 34 West 134th Street, New York, NY, 10037 Summary Attorney with housing court or other relevant experience who is admitted to the New York State Bar. The candidate will possess a demonstrable background in public interest work, and a commitment to the mission of Catholic Charities Community Services. The individuals must have strong self-motivation, and excellent interpersonal communication, and organizational skills to lead a team of attorneys, case managers, paralegals, and housing advocates by effectively communicating expectations and goals, while fostering an open environment that facilitates communication. A commitment to producing high-quality work in a timely manner is essential. Familiarity with relevant housing court practice and residential landlord-tenant law is preferred. Salary $125,000 - $130,000 annually. Essential Duties and Responsibilities Oversee the EPGP program, develop and maintain overall goals and objectives of the program. Stay abreast of the NYS laws related to housing court. Supervise paralegals, program manager and support team to ensure the clients receive the best legal representation. Coordinate intake and respond to client, community, and staff concerns. Monitor and maintain a high standard of holistic representation and client service. Analyze legal issues, develop legal strategy, and supervise the implementation of legal strategies. Represent clients by maintaining a caseload and co‑counseling with staff attorneys. Develop and maintain community support and relationships with community‑based organizations and resources, government agencies, elected officials, and the courts. Develop and maintain productive work environment. Conduct community education, training, and outreach to promote the work of the office. Other duties as assigned. Qualifications Education and/or experience required 1. Juris Doctor degree and admission to the NYS Bar. Skills, Licenses, and/or competencies required Juris Doctor with at least 5 years or more of legal and supervisory experience and practice. Member in good standing of the New York Bar. Prior supervisory experience preferred. Demonstrated commitment to public interest or pro‑bono work. Excellent oral and written communication skills. Excellent litigation skills. Ability to lead and motivate. Ability to work in a fast‑paced environment and remain calm under pressure. Ability to work with highly confidential and privileged information. Ability to work in a collaborative, holistic team model. Proficiency in languages other than English is desirable, but not required.
